The … WebFeb 1, 2024 · The GPU is a highly parallel processor architecture, composed of processing elements and a memory hierarchy. At a high level, NVIDIA ® GPUs consist of a number of Streaming Multiprocessors (SMs), on-chip L2 cache, and high-bandwidth DRAM. Arithmetic and other instructions are executed by the SMs; data and code are accessed from …

WebOct 5, 2024 · Upon kernel invocation, GPU tries to access the virtual memory addresses that are resident on the host. This triggers a page-fault event that results in memory page migration to GPU memory over the CPU-GPU interconnect. The kernel performance is affected by the pattern of generated page faults and the speed of CPU-GPU interconnect.
